Online MA Registration 2025: Online MA registration is open for UGC-approved colleges in India. The registration follows an online process. Students can find the registration link on the official website of their chosen institutes and 'click on the Apply Now' option to initiate admission. The registration process for an online MA includes submitting an application form, along with the required documents, and fee payment.

Steps To Complete Online MA Registration

Certain steps are to be followed while starting the online MA registration process. Candidates must complete the online application form, submit relevant documents, and pay the fee to join online MA classes. Mentioned below are the detailed steps to complete the online MA registration:

Step 1: Registration & Login

  • Visit the official website of the chosen university
  • Register and Login using a valid email address
  • Verify the email credentials to proceed further

Step 2: Online Application Form

  • Fill out the online application form
  • Students must fill out details such as contact information and academic details.

Step 3: Submission of Documents

Students are required to submit the following documents while filling up the online MA registration form:

  • Proof of identity/address
  • Indian Students – Aadhaar card
  • International Students – Passport
  • NRI Students — Passport and Aadhaar Card

Academic documents:

  • 10th and 12th class marksheets
  • Graduation mark sheets/ transcript of all semesters
  • Degree certificate
  • Work experience certificate/CV

Step 4: Registration Fee Payment

  • Pay the registration fee after submitting the online registration form.
  • Students are required to use different payment methods such as debit/credit card, net banking, and UPI.

Step 5: Verification by the Institute

  • After successful completion of the online registration form, the institutes verify the necessary documents and provide enrolment details.
  • Students must track the application status by logging into their account on the university website.

Online MA Registration Fees

The online MA registration fee is crucial for completing the application process. It varies from one institute to another, typically ranging from Rs 500 to Rs 3,000. Students can pay the fee using various methods, including debit cards, credit cards, net banking, or UPI, ensuring a smooth registration experience.

Eligibility Criteria for Online MA Registration

The minimum admission requirement for an online MA is a bachelor’s degree. Students are required to refer to the official website for eligibility-related details. The table below highlights the eligibility criteria for online MA courses:

ParticularsValues

Online MA Eligibility Criteria

Bachelor's degree in any discipline from a recognised university

50% minimum qualifying marks in graduation

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How do I register for an Online MA programme?

You must visit the official website of the university, complete the application form, upload the necessary documents, and pay the registration fee.

2. How can I pay the Online MA registration fee?

The fee can be paid through debit/ credit card, net banking, or UPI.

3. Is there a deadline for Online MA registration?

Yes, each university sets its own registration deadline, so it is important to check your preferred university’s website.

4. What are the eligibility criteria for Online MA?

Candidates must hold a bachelor’s degree with at least 50 percent marks. They should check the official website of the university for detailed eligibility criteria and admission requirements.

5. How do I track my application status after completing the online MA registration?

Log in to your account on the university’s website to monitor your application status and receive enrolment details.

Yes, you can get admission in MA in International Relations if you meet the eligibility criteria. Here’s what you need to know:

Eligibility Criteria

  1. Educational Qualification – Most universities require a Bachelor’s degree in any discipline (preferably Political Science, History, Economics, Law, or related fields). Some universities may require a minimum percentage (50-55%).

  2. Entrance Exams – Some universities conduct entrance exams (like JNU, DU, or SAU), while others offer merit-based admission.

  3. Language Proficiency – If applying abroad, you may need IELTS/TOEFL scores.

    Top Universities in India
  • Jawaharlal Nehru University (JNU) – Entrance-based
  • Delhi University (DU) – Merit/Entrance-based
  • Jadavpur University – Entrance-based
  • South Asian University (SAU) – Entrance-based
  • Amity University, Symbiosis, Ashoka University – Private institutions

    Admission Process
  1. Check university websites for eligibility and entrance requirements.
  2. Register for entrance exams if required.
  3. Apply through the university admission portal.
  4. If selected, complete counseling and document verification.

The CUET-PG exam for MA Geography assesses your understanding of various geographical concepts. The syllabus is divided into two main sections:


1. Physical Geography


Geomorphology: Study of landforms, their processes, and development.

Climatology: Examination of climate patterns, elements, and classification.

Oceanography: Understanding of oceanic features, movements, and properties.

Biogeography: Analysis of the distribution of ecosystems and organisms.

Environmental Geography: Focus on human-environment interactions and sustainability.

2. Human Geography


Population and Settlement Geography: Study of population distribution, density, and urbanization.

Economic Geography: Examination of economic activities, resources, and development.

Political Geography: Analysis of political boundaries, geopolitics, and regional conflicts.

Cultural Geography: Understanding of cultural landscapes, diffusion, and identity.

Geographical Thought: Overview of the evolution of geographical theories and methodologies.

For a detailed breakdown and specific topics, you can refer to the official CUET-PG syllabus provided by the National Testing Agency (NTA).
